| CPC G06V 20/52 (2022.01) [G06Q 20/203 (2013.01); G06T 7/292 (2017.01); G06T 7/70 (2017.01); G06V 10/22 (2022.01); G06V 20/60 (2022.01); G06V 40/103 (2022.01); H04N 23/90 (2023.01); G06Q 20/047 (2020.05); G06Q 20/12 (2013.01); G06Q 30/0633 (2013.01); G06T 2207/30196 (2013.01); G06T 2207/30232 (2013.01); G06T 2207/30242 (2013.01)] | 15 Claims |

|
1. An information processing apparatus comprising:
at least one memory storing instructions; and
at least one processor configured to execute the instructions to:
estimate a flow line of a person using a plurality of images;
execute processing of determining whether persons included in the plurality of images are a same person based on the estimated flow line, to associate the estimated flow line with each person;
initiate recognition of a product picked up by the person upon estimation of the flow line of the person;
recognize the product picked up by the person from a product shelf;
generate a product list indicating the recognized product as a payment target by adding the recognized product to the product list every time the product has been recognized;
associate the product list with the estimated flow line of the person; and
execute, based on the product list, payment processing for the person.
|